Whisky scam
On the back of the sale of bonds at the Isle of Arran Distillery, an organisation called James Devereaux Ltd has sent mail to people offering a ‘never to be repeated chance of a lifetime’ to purchase a 50-gallon hogshead of Arran single malt for £950. Those who sent money never heard any more and were sent no certificates, whisky or receipts. The distillery confirmed that it had received many complaints about the or ganisation and that it owed the distillery money too. The possible scam was exposed in the Sunday Times last week.
